The phrase refers to a specific type of online tool used to compute the approximate dates of astrological Saturn returns. Astrological Saturn returns are recurring events in an individual’s life, said to occur roughly every 29.5 years, marking the time it takes Saturn to orbit the Sun and return to the same position it occupied at one’s birth. Such a tool typically requires a birth date and, optionally, a birth time and location to provide a personalized calculation.
These calculations are significant in astrology, as Saturn returns are believed to be periods of major life transitions, challenges, and personal growth. Awareness of these periods can provide individuals with a framework for understanding recurring patterns and navigating potentially difficult life events with greater awareness. Historically, the astrological significance of Saturn’s cycles has been recognized for centuries, influencing various philosophical and spiritual traditions.
